Thanksgiving Service

Wednesday, November 23, 11:30 a.m.

This year we celebrate Thanksgiving together with preschoolers and their families. This thirty minute service will be a special way to bring our thanks to God. There will be traditional hymns, songs from the preschoolers, psalms and prayers. This is a great way to remember the reason for Thanksgiving, as well as to meet and greet some of our preschoolers and their families.

Gina Hagen, is a Certified Public Accountant and a 20+ year veteran of the beauty industry. Gina specializes in providing strategic financial leadership to family owned companies. Previously with OPI Products, Gina was on the executive team that led to a successful sale of the company to Coty, for an estimated $1 billion. Currently, Gina is CFO at Milani Cosmetics and Jordana USA, both fashion forward cosmetic lines offering affordably priced products via retailers like CVS, Walgreens, Target and Walmart. Gina volunteers to teach on financial topics to bring awareness of how to get out of debt and move to financial freedom.  She has been a member at SOV for more than twenty years.

Stephen Ministry Training Class

Thank you for your prayers so far, please continue to pray for our Stephen Leaders and Stephen Minister trainees. Here is what they are studying this week.

Telecare: The Next Best Thing to Being There
While most of their caregiving will take place in person, occasionally Stephen Ministers may also care for people over the telephone. In this session, our Stephen Minister trainees learn when using the phone is appropriate and how to provide care most effectively over the phone.
